Sudurpaschim Province lawmaker Indira Giri dismissed from position



KATHMANDU: Indira Giri, a lawmaker representing the Nagarik Unmukti Party in Sudurpaschim Province, has been dismissed from her position.

Ranjita Shrestha, the party’s Chairperson, initiated action against Giri and recalled her earlier.

Subsequently, Speaker Bhim Bhandari issued a statement confirming Giri’s removal from her post.
